One 31 is a Thai TV channel owned by GMM Grammy that offers drama, variety, news and entertainment programs. It was launched in 2011 as 1-Sky One and changed its name several times before becoming One 31 in 2015.

PPTV is a digital terrestrial television channel in Thailand that broadcasts news, information and sports, including Bundesliga games. It is owned by Bangkok Media & Broadcasting Co., Ltd., a company managed by Prasert Prasarttong-Osoth, Bangkok Airways and Bangkok Hospital group owner.
Thai PBS is a public television station in Thailand that broadcasts news and information free from state intervention. It was established in 2008 after the privately run iTV was shut down and replaced by the Public Broadcasting Service Act.
Thairath TV (Thai: ไทยรัฐทีวี) is a digital terrestrial television channel owned by Triple V Broadcast Co., Ltd., a subsidiary of the news publisher, Thairath, which was owned by Vacharaphol Co., Ltd., launched in April 2014 after they won a digital television broadcast license.
Amarin TV is a Thai digital terrestrial television channel that offers news, entertainment, lifestyle, food and variety programs. It is owned by Amarin Television Co., Ltd., a subsidiary of Amarin Corporations PCL, an affiliate of the TCC Group.
